Resource Officer Focus Learning Academy SE (Columbus)
School Resource Officer -Please send resume- POINTS OF INTEREST  Four- day work week:  Focus is open Monday through Thursday;  Stable, successful school environment with over 12 years of successful academic offerings  Professional, effective, friendly staff and administration  Administrative staff members are former teachers. RESPONSIBILITIES The purpose of the Resource Officer position is to identify potential problems regarding welfare, safety and/or security of students, personnel, visitors and/or site; maintain safety on campus by enforcing disciplinary policies and regulations; communicate information and respond to inquires; rapport building with students and staff to help maintain a great working environment. Essential Functions • Assists community law enforcement personnel for the purpose of supporting them on student drug related problems. • Communicates district policies and enforcement procedures to students, personnel and visitors for the purpose of ensuring their understanding and the potential consequences of violation. • Investigates potential crimes and/or student related incidents (e.g. surveillance camera, cafeteria, numerous floors etc.) for the purpose of resolving conflicts and/or pursuing further action. • Monitors school facilities (e.g. grounds, buildings, adjacent areas, parking lot, lunch time activities, vehicle registration, etc.) for the purpose of providing visibility, maintaining security, and deterring crime. • Prepares documentation (e.g. incident and activity reports, authorities logs, visitor logs, etc.) for the purpose of providing written support and/or conveying information. • Responds to emergency situations (e.g. fights, injury, classroom, etc.) for the purpose of addressing immediate safety concerns. • Restrains students (e.g. overdoses, behavioral problems,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ring their own safety and the safety of others. • Searches students, vehicles, etc. for the purpose of ensuring safety of students/personnel and referring to administration and/or law enforcement as may be required. Other Functions • Assists other personnel as may be required for the purpose of supporting them in the completion of their work activities. Job Requirements: Skills, Knowledge and Abilities SKILLS are required to perform single, technical tasks with a need to occasionally upgrade skills in order to meet changing job conditions. Specific skills required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: operating standard office equipment; preparing and maintaining accurate records; and utilizing pertinent software applications. KNOWLEDGE is required to perform basic math, including calculations using fractions, percentages, and/or ratios; read a variety of manuals, write documents following prescribed formats, and/or present information to others; and analyze situations to define issues and draw conclusions. Specific knowledge required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job includes: codes, regulations & laws related to the rights of students; safety practices and procedures; and the physical signs indicating students are under the influence of alcohol or other drugs; and gang-member identification ABILITY is required to schedule activities, meetings, and/or events; gather, collate, and/or classify data; and use basic, job-related equipment. Flexibility is required to work with others in a variety of circumstances; work with data utilizing defined but different processes; and operate equipment using defined methods. Ability is also required to work with a wide diversity of individuals; work with specific, job-related data; and utilize specific, job-related equipment. In working with others, independent problem solving is required to analyze issues and create action plans. Problem solving with data requires following prescribed guidelines; and problem solving with equipment is limited. Specific abilities required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: adapting to changing work priorities; communicating with diverse groups; maintaining confidentiality; setting priorities; working as part of a team; working with constant interruptions. Responsibility Responsibilities include: working under limited supervision following standardized practices and/or methods; leading, guiding, and/or coordinating others; and operating within a defined budget. Utilization of some resources from other work units may be required to perform the job's functions. There is a continual opportunity to impact the Organization’s services. Working Environment The usual and customary methods of performing the job's functions require the following physical demands: occasional lifting, carrying, pushing, and/or pulling; some climbing and balancing; some stooping, kneeling, crouching, and/or crawling; and significant fine finger dexterity. Generally the job requires 23% sitting, 42% walking, and 35% standing. The job is performed under some temperature extremes and a generally hazard free environment. Experience Job related experience is desired but not required.. Education High School diploma or equivalent. Required Testing Certificates & Licenses None Specified Valid Ohio State Driver’s License Continuing Educ. / Training Clearances None Specified Criminal Justice/Fingerprint
